Platform Switching Technology: An Optimal Solution for Preserving Peri-Implant Bone Volume
Many patients worry that dental implants may suffer from bone loss and gingival recession over time – a legitimate concern that once plagued traditional implantology. The advent of platform switching technology has provided an elegant solution to this problem.
What exactly is platform switching technology?
In simple terms, it is like “a small cup on a large tray” – after implant placement, the implant surgeon selects an abutment with a smaller diameter than the implant platform itself for the final crown restoration. As a result, the interface gap between the implant and abutment is shifted inward from the outermost perimeter of the implant, away from the marginal bone contact zone. This seemingly simple size mismatch, however, delivers revolutionary clinical benefits.

What are its irreplaceable advantages?
1. Significant reduction in marginal bone resorption: By relocating the interface gap internally, both bacterial colonization and micromotion-induced stress are moved away from the bony crest.
2. Preservation of peri-implant soft tissue health: The inward shift creates a “horizontal zone” on the outer aspect of the implant shoulder that is not occupied by the abutment. This zone allows for re-establishment of connective tissue attachment and biological width in the horizontal dimension, thereby limiting degenerative soft tissue recession.
3. Enhanced aesthetic outcomes and expanded indications: By effectively preventing the “black triangle” phenomenon caused by gingival recession, this technique is particularly well-suited for anterior aesthetic restorations. Moreover, it permits implant placement closer to natural teeth, enabling both functional and aesthetic success even in limited bone volume situations.
